* Bewildered - suggests a state of complete disorientation.
* Perplexed - implies a sense of puzzlement or difficulty in understanding.
* Mystified - suggests a state of being baffled or puzzled by something mysterious.
* Disoriented - refers to a loss of sense of direction or place.
* Uncertain - suggests a lack of clarity or confidence.
The best adjective to use will depend on the specific meaning you want to convey.
